What is cheap SR22 car insurance ?

SR22 insurance, often referred to as a certificate of financial responsibility, is not a sort of insurance by itself however rather, a paper that shows a vehicle driver brings the minimum liability insurance called for by the state. It is essentially a main form submitted by the insured's insurance provider to the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V). The kind acts as an assurance to the DMV that the insurance companies have actually covered the person concerned to the minimum needed level. For this reason, it is not recognizable as common insurance but a certification vouching for a person sticking to his/her insurance duties.

Commonly, car drivers that have their licenses put on hold or revoked due to serious offenses such as a DUI or DWI, reckless driving, or being at-fault in an accident, are needed to lug SR-22 insurance. It is typically obligatory for a length of time, normally three years, and throughout this duration, the car driver should preserve continual protection. If the vehicle driver fails to meet this need, the SR-22 form is terminated by the insurance business, which in turn alerts the DMV, perhaps resulting in a more suspension of the motorist's license. This shows the necessary function of SR22 insurance in imposing financial responsibility amongst high-risk motorists.

What Specifically is Financial Responsibility?

Financial responsibility defines the demand that all vehicle drivers have to be qualified of spending for any damages or injury they might cause while running a motor vehicle. This responsibility is typically met via liability coverage, one of the primary kinds of insurance policies that car drivers can go with. It could also be satisfied through other insurance kinds such as non-owner car insurance, particularly appropriate for people who typically rent out or borrow cars and trucks yet do not possess an automobile themselves. Additionally, this concept additionally reaches moms and dads or guardians that have a child, under their care, driving a car. In such instances, the grownup is liable for ensuring the young car driver meets the financial responsibility needs.

On the other hand, there are situations where more rigid financial responsibility requirements play a substantial function, specifically, when it pertains to SR-22 vehicle drivers. An SR-22 form works as a proof of insurance for high-risk car drivers and is submitted with the state by the motorist's insurance provider. Minimum coverage is a need for SR-22 vehicle drivers and the insurance premiums associated are commonly greater. Showing financial responsibility via maintaining the required minimum coverage is required for SR-22 motorists for a details time period, generally three years. This makes certain that the driver preserves continuous insurance coverage, motivating much safer driving behavior.

DMV Regulations and Needs for Acquiring an SR22 Certificate of Financial Responsibility

Navigating the world of SR22 insurance can be a challenging process, specifically when taking care of the myriad of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) regulations and demands. A considerable facet to take into consideration is the minimum coverage requirements which can variate from one state to another. Normally, these requirements require two primary parts: Bodily injury liability and property damage liability. Bodily injury liability covers any kind of physical damage that the insurance policy holder's automobile could create to various other people. Property damage liability takes into consideration costs as an outcome of destruction to somebody else's building.

However, it is also important to keep in mind that the monthly rate of an SR22 strategy may be a little bit greater than a typical auto insurance policy, mainly owing to the raised threat that the insured celebration represents to the insurance company. The average cost, however, could still be regulated by looking for the cheapest rates offered and completely assessing different insurance companies. A strategy to acquire a good rate can be opting for non-owner SR-22 insurance if the vehicle driver doesn't possess a car. High-risk drivers can secure minimum liability coverage at a less costly rate this method, making sure that they are economically secured, and validities fulfilled, even if they are associated with an accident while driving another person's automobile.

Non-Owner Car Insurance and an SR22 Filing with the DMV

When an individual is caught under the influence of drugs while running a car, one of the procedures taken by the court might consist of a demand for SR22 insurance in enhancement to the person's current policy. The DMV requireds this sort of insurance coverage to make certain the person's capacity to meet liability requirements in situation of a future accident. Also if the person does not own a vehicle, this need might still require to be fulfilled. Under these situations, a non-owner policy can be an option, which is a special sort of SR22 insurance that gives the required protection.

Non-owner car insurance satisfies the court-ordered demand and can be reduced in price than other kinds of SR22 insurance, given the person does not have a vehicle to guarantee. The prices, nevertheless, is influenced by numerous factors like the owner's ZIP code and existing document of traffic violations consisting of exceeding the speed limit.
